Job ID: 22361181
Reward: $2000
Main Facts: Our products offer end-to-end solutions that support our customers ' flight. Join the Software Engineer supports
Located in Irvine, USA
Industry: Aviation & Aerospace
Technical skill 1: 2+ years’ experience with application development in native C++/Java programming in Android Application/Framework
Required level: 3/3
Technical skill 2: Experience in all phases of software development lifecycle: requirements analysis, tech design, implementation, code review, testing, and release
Required level: 3/3
Technical skill 3: Proficiency in troubleshooting/debugging issues during development lifecycle and use necessary tools to measure software quality/performance
Required level: 3/3
Technical skill 4: Very good knowledge of Networking/Linux platform.
Required level: 3/3
Technical skill 5:
Knowledge of scripting languages such as bash, python or Javascript is a plus
Required level: 1/3
Soft skill 1: Experience working within an Agile environment
Required level: 3/3
Soft skill 2: Excellent judgment, planning and organizational skills
Required level: 3/3
Company description
We share responsibilities in a culture of loyalty, partnership and transparency. We encourage solidarity and cooperation at every level of the organisation. We are all on the same team and united in our actions.
Key Role
Key Responsibilities:
• Involved in developing C++ applications in Android framework and C++/Java on server side Linux based systems.
• Quality focused in terms of software delivery and adherence to the code maintainability and testability within the phases of software development lifecycle.
• Able to modify/create services in the Android framework, not just caller of the Framework services.
• Proactively engaged with the team and work with sense of urgency and accountability.
• The software development cycle is agile-drive (Scrum) and requires to be self-driven within the context of the sprint commitments.